Inverted rows are a compound exercise that works your back, shoulders, biceps and core. how many reps of inverted row can the average lifter do? transform your back workout with the inverted row! The average male lifter can do 19 reps of inverted row. advanced lifters have a much wider set/rep range to work with depending on the variation they are performing. with the inverted row, you’re lying faceup underneath a barbell in a squat rack or smith machine and pulling your bodyweight.
